The Welcome Bonus: What You Actually Get (Not What the Banner Says)

Let’s talk about the welcome offer. Most of these new crypto platforms are throwing around a 100% match bonus up to £500 plus 200 free spins. Sounds amazing, right? Well, the devil is in the wagering requirements. I have seen one site, let’s call it a popular brand like 888 Casino, offering a 35x wagering on the bonus amount. That is decent. But another brand, a fresh crypto-only platform, had a 45x wagering requirement on both the deposit AND the bonus. That is rough.

Here is a quick comparison of what I have seen recently:

Casino Name Welcome Bonus Wagering Requirement Max Cashout from Bonus
Betway Crypto 100% up to £500 + 100 spins 35x (bonus only) £2,000
LeoVegas (Crypto arm) 50% up to £300 + 50 spins 30x (bonus + deposit) £1,500
Unibet Crypto £20 free play (no deposit) 40x winnings £100

See how different they are? The Betway offer looks bigger, but the max cashout cap can sting if you hit a big win. The Unibet free play is small but has a lower risk. You have to pick based on your playing style, not just the headline number.

The One Annoying Thing That Drives Me Crazy About New Crypto Casino 2026 Offers

Okay, I promised to warn you about a specific minor annoyance. Here it is. Almost every single new crypto casino 2026 has a stupidly short expiry on their free spins. I am talking about 24 hours. You get 100 free spins, and they expire before you even finish your morning coffee. One site I tested, a new crypto platform that shall remain nameless, gave me 200 spins but they expired in 72 hours. That sounds okay until you realize the spins are released in batches of 20 per day. So you have to log in every single day for ten days, and each batch expires within 24 hours of release. It is a nightmare.

Why do they do this? It forces you to play every day, which increases your chances of losing. It is a psychological trick. So my advice? If you see a bonus with spins that expire in less than 48 hours, walk away. Or at least factor that into your decision. The best crypto casinos give you at least 7 days to use your spins. That is fair.

KYC and Withdrawals: The Crypto Advantage

One area where a new crypto casino 2026 absolutely crushes old-school sites is withdrawals. I deposited £200 in Bitcoin at a new crypto casino last week. I won £1,200. I requested a withdrawal to my wallet, and it was in my account within 12 minutes. Try doing that with a traditional bank transfer at Bet365. You will wait three days. The speed is insane.

However, do not think you can avoid KYC just because you are using crypto. UKGC licensed sites still require identity verification. You will need to upload your passport and a proof of address. The difference is that once you are verified, the withdrawals are instant. Most new crypto casinos also do not charge fees for crypto withdrawals, which is a massive win. I have seen some charge a small network fee (like 0.0001 BTC), but that is negligible.

What is the best crypto to use for deposits?

Bitcoin is the most widely accepted, but Ethereum and Litecoin are faster and cheaper. I personally use Litecoin because the fees are pennies and the transactions confirm in minutes. Some new crypto casinos also accept USDT (Tether) on the TRC-20 network, which is almost instant and has zero fees. Check the deposit page for supported coins before you sign up.
